Plugin authors,

Wednesday we drill disaster recovery on the Signalbarn notification fan-out. We'll deliberately saturate delivery queues to test backpressure handling. Expect delayed callbacks, dropped low-priority events, and 429 responses for up to ninety minutes. Your plugins must honor retry-after headers; anything hammering the API gets throttled for the day. Full timeline posted afterward. No action required unless your consumer wedges. If it does, reset your delivery cursor using the recovery passphrase below.

unlock words, fafog-yagap: julvan-rusix-rusdor-quenath-drumir-wenir-sileth-julael-aldion-julael-frador-giliel-tameth-ulador

Ticket: Slimmed image breaks runtime on Pellarc build agents.

Repro steps:
1. Build the hollowed image with the strip-layers profile enabled.
2. Push to the staging registry and deploy to the canary pool.
3. Container exits with a missing shared-library error within ten seconds.

Expected: parity with the full image. Actual: crash loop. Suspect the trim step removes the resolver libs. To pull the failing image from the staging registry, authenticate with the token below.

session JWT of tawip-kajog = eyJhbGciOiJIUzI1NiIsInR5cCI6IkpXVCJ9.eyJzdWIiOiI2dKYGGIn0.afsnASii

Before running the Tidegate dedup batch, confirm the merge-candidate table is frozen and the reconciliation snapshot from Step 3 has completed. The batch merges records by normalized surname and account fingerprint; any ambiguous pair is routed to the review queue rather than auto-merged. Do not rerun a partially completed batch — resume from the checkpoint instead. The batch job submits a signed manifest to the scheduler, and the scheduler will reject it unless it is signed with the current deploy key.

deploy key for kagup-bawig: bky9_ZMq28eTw9

## Authentication

The Lagwatch replica-lag alarm polls the Fernvale metrics gateway every 30 seconds. All polling requests must present a bearer token scoped to metrics:read; tokens with broader scopes are rejected outright to limit blast radius. Rotate quarterly and update the deploy secret in lockstep. For local development, use the token below.

login token, tagef-tagep: eyJhbGciOiJIUzI1NiIsInR5cCI6IkpXVCJ9.eyJzdWIiOiIBXyeYEoalzIn0.6TI7VhOJMHm9